MT28FW02GBBA1LPC-0AAT utilizes flash memory technology for data storage. It employs a combination of floating-gate transistors to store and retrieve data. When data is written, charges are trapped in the floating gates, representing the stored information. During read operations, the charges are sensed to determine the stored data.
